  • Patent number: 6928707
    Abstract: One aspect of the invention is embodied in a machine for wrapping a heater wire around a cold cathode fluorescent lamp (CCFL). The machine includes means for holding a CCFL, means for guiding a heater wire, and means for moving the holding means in relation to the guiding means for the purpose of wrapping a heater wire around a CCFL that is held by the holding means. Another aspect of the invention is embodied in a CCFL wrapped with a heater wire. The process used to wrap the CCFL involves inserting the CCFL into a socket of an automated machine and feeding the heater wire into a heater wire guide of the automated machine. The socket is then moved in relation to the heater wire guide, by means of the automated machine, for the purpose of wrapping the heater wire around the CCFL.
